Species

  • Ocean pout
    Ocean pout
    The ocean pout is an eelpout in the family Zoarcidae. It is found in the Northwest Atlantic Ocean, off the coast of New England and eastern Canada...

    , Zoarces americanus (Bloch and Schneider, 1801).
  • Zoarces elongatus Kner, 1868.
  • Zoarces fedorovi Chereshnev, Nazarkin & Chegodayeva, 2007.
  • Zoarces gillii Jordan and Starks, 1905.
  • Viviparous blenny, Zoarces viviparus (Linnaeus, 1758).
